Joyce Ann Sawyer

June 2, 1933 — June 3, 2024

With deep sorrow, we announce the passing of Joyce Ann Tooke Sawyer, who left us peacefully on June 3, 2024, in Arlington, just one day after celebrating her 91st birthday in the hospital with her children, grandchildren & great grandchildren.

Joyce was born June 2nd, 1933, in Mexia, Texas to Eddie & Pauline Tooke.  She was a graduate of Mexia High School where she excelled in all her classes, which moved her 2 grades up.  She sang in the choir, played in the band and on the volleyball team.   After mom being moved, that’s where she met the love of her life, Chesley Paul Sawyer.  They became high school sweethearts and were married 67 years which was a testament to true love.

Joyce, a vibrant member of her community, she was actively involved with the Jr. Women’s Club, Arlington Civic Club and Ballando Dance Club. Her commitment to service extended to her children’s education, where she was an active participant in the PTA.

A longtime member of First Baptist Church and the church choir, she dedicated herself to her faith and community, teaching Sunday School and mentoring many along the way.  Her bright, colorful personality and infectious sense of humor made her a cherished friend and confidante to many. She had a natural ability to make others laugh and feel supported, especially her children and their friends, whom she mentored and counseled with great care.

Joyce Ann will be deeply missed by all who knew her, but her legacy of love, humor and community spirit will live on in the hearts of her family and friends forever.

Joyce is preceded in death by her husband Paul Sawyer, son Jackie Sawyer, granddaughter Paula Sawyer Watson, grandson Scott Sawyer, brothers Wendell Tooke and Eddie Don Tooke, her beloved sister Madge Tooke Pitzer and numerous nieces, nephews, and friends.

Survived by her son Bryan Sawyer and wife Tammy, grandson Brandon Sawyer and wife Christie, great grandchildren Blakey, Everly, Chesley and Waylon, granddaughter Ashley Rodemeyer and husband Ben, daughter Robin Davis and husband Barry, grandson Sawyer Davis and wife Courtney, great granddaughter Charlotte Joyce, grandson Parker Davis, Audrey Sawyer and son Gary, great grandson Alex Watson, son of Paula Sawyer and great grandson Maxwell Sawyer, son of Scott and Katy Sawyer Terry
